Where is a life of comfort for the poor,
when the powerful never think to clear the darkness of sorrow?
What way is there to find relief?
What way is there for the poor to find relief,
when they find no work to ease the weariness of hunger?
Where is a life of comfort for the poor,
when the powerful never think to clear the darkness of sorrow?
Accepting whatever happens as merely fate,
if the mindset of people does not change,
prosperity and happiness will never come.
Where is a life of comfort for the poor,
when the powerful never think to clear the darkness of sorrow?
Holding a begging bowl in this blessed land,
the plight of wandering the streets will never change,
as long as the hearts of the wealthy do not change.
Where is a life of comfort for the poor,
when the powerful never think to clear the darkness of sorrow?

Beyond the translation

Overall song meaning

This poignant song from the 1954 Tamil film 'Kanavu' addresses social inequality, economic hardship, and the apathy of the upper class toward the impoverished. It questions how the underprivileged can ever achieve a peaceful or comfortable existence when those in power and wealth refuse to uplift them or create employment opportunities to banish poverty.

Writing craft

Poetic devices

Metaphor (Uruvagam)

Thunba irul neekka melor ennaatha pothu

Compares sorrow to a darkness ('Thunba irul') that needs to be removed.

Rhetorical Question

Eliyorkku suga vaazhvu yaedhu

Uses repeated questions ('yaedhu') to emphasize the hopelessness and lack of solutions for the poor.

Monai (Alliteration)

Mathi konda maanthar manam maaridaathu

Repetition of the 'm' sound in 'Mathi', 'maanthar', and 'manam' creates melodic rhythm.

Symbolism

Thirunaadu thannil thiruvodu yaenthi

'Thiruvodu' (begging bowl) serves as a stark symbol of extreme poverty and destitution.

Did you know?

Trivia

Rendered by the legendary Carnatic music maestro M. L. Vasanthakumari (MLV), this song features music jointly composed by V. Dakshinamoorthi and G. Ramanathan for the 1954 film 'Kanavu', which heavily highlighted socialist themes popular in mid-20th century Tamil cinema.
